Emerging Treatments for Patients with NMIBC
January 9th 2025A panelist discusses how emerging investigational agents for NMIBC show promise through diverse mechanisms, including oncolytic viruses (CG0070), immune checkpoint inhibitors (durvalumab, sasanlimab), targeted drug delivery systems (TAR-200), mitomycin-containing gels (UGN-102/103), immunotherapies (TARA-002), gene therapies (EG-70), and FGFR inhibitors (erdafitinib), representing a robust pipeline of potential treatment options.
